Analysis

Bhutan recorded 43.4% for share of population living in urban areas vs. gdp per capita in 2025. That is the highest value across all 76 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 2.0% on the previous year and up 18.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, share of population living in urban areas vs. gdp per capita in Bhutan peaked at 43.4% in 2025 and was at its lowest, 2.1%, in 1950.

Bhutan ranks 179th of 236 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1950s 2.2% 2.1% 2.4% 10
1960s 2.7% 2.5% 3.0% 10
1970s 6.6% 3.2% 11.2% 10
1980s 15.8% 12.2% 19.4% 10
1990s 23.6% 20.2% 26.9% 10
2000s 30.6% 27.6% 33.3% 10
2010s 36.4% 33.9% 39.1% 10
2020s 41.4% 39.7% 43.4% 6
